After updating Monterey to Sonoma, ~25% of my doc files in iCloud/Desktop and iCloud/Documents are hidden. After toggling visibility via Shift + Command + Period, the screenshot below is typical.

One interweb posting suggested turning off Desktop/Document iCloud synch. I don't have enough disk space to try this.

I can think of a number of next steps, all of them annoying. Any suggestions? Is there a reliable utility for finding/toggling invisible files in bulk (the ones I've tried have been crappy adware). Lord how I miss FileBuddy.

Note: there is an issue where files downloaded via Chrome browser are hidden. This is not that problem (and fwiw it's fixed by setting Chrome to not always ask for a download location).
